Senate
The Senate consists of 8 members. It addresses and acts on matters related to:
- the university’s strategy and organization,
- internal regulations,
- the organization of teaching and research activities,
- personnel matters,
- the university’s financial management,
- entities dependent on the university.
Academic council
The Academic Council is composed of representatives of academic staff and students appointed by the Senate.
Its main tasks include:
- conferring the academic degree of doctor,
- giving opinions on key documents for the university’s scientific development, including regulations for doctoral and postdoctoral scholarships,
- giving opinions on appointments to key functions and positions.

Student Government
The Student Government represents all students. It proposes projects important to them, requests changes to student regulations, and organizes various events. Participation offers a great opportunity to gain teamwork, leadership, and organizational experience during studies.
